La Valle Camonica nella scienza antiquaria del primo Seicento digital La Valle Camonica nella scienza antiquaria del primo Seicento
Anno: 2012
SUMMARY: In the early XVIIth century in Valle Camonica, a valley of the central Italian Alps, public officials of the Commune made use of antiquities and medieval archive documents in order to assert the rights of their own land, providing an example of connections between historical scholarship and political affairs. Chancellors of the Commune were in fact engaged in some correspondence with contemporary antiquaries: chancellors Bernardino Ronchi and Alberto Isonni with Ottavio Rossi, a widely known scholar, and with Pietro Paolo Ormanico, an acute reader of classical inscriptions, both from Brescia. Meanwhile, Rossi and Ormanico, but also Philippus Cluverius, professor at Leiden, were able to establish on new foundations the ancient and medieval history of that region: sources for their studies were Roman inscriptions, relevant to the Tribus Quirina and Res Publica Camunnorum, and ancient geographical works, medieval Latin chronicles and medieval epigraphic monuments.

Nota sull’origine del Cassone ferrato dell’antico archivio comunale di Brescia digital Nota sull’origine del Cassone ferrato dell’antico archivio comunale di Brescia
Anno: 2011
For centuries the most precious documents of the Commune of Brescia have been preserverd in an iron coffer (cassone ferrato). A text on the martyrs Faustinus and Jovita, printed at Brescia in 1624, tells that the coffer had been originally made to contains the relics of the Saints, but it was soon turned to keep the documents.

Brescia 1628: un caso di erudizione politica digital Brescia 1628: un caso di erudizione politica
Anno: 2010
In 1628 the podestà of Brescia, the Venetian patrician Domenico Ruzzini, asked the town-council for permission to study the Liber potheris, a thirteenth-century cartulary collecting the oldest documents of the municipality. Ruzzini looked for a medieval treaty between the emperor Frederic II and the communes of the second Lombard League (1232), which is copied in the Liber potheris. Ruzzini’s aim was both historical scholarship and political interest: the knowledge of the traditional rights, possessions and privilege of the city clergy and institutions was important for his government.

Memorie di storia municipale all’inizio del Seicento: primi appunti archivistici del Comune di Brescia digital Memorie di storia municipale all’inizio del Seicento: primi appunti archivistici del Comune di Brescia
Anno: 2009
Some documents from the historical archive of the commune of Brescia attest that, in the early seventeenth century, the municipality of that town was institutionally preserving both epigraphical and manuscript evidences of its own history. In 1605, the text of a classic inscription was registered in one of the communal administrative books. Then, in 1607, a manuscript of Iacopo Malvezzi’s Chronicon, written by Tommaso Mercanda in 1545, was acquired by the commune. This book still lays in the city historical archive (Brescia, Archivio di Stato, Archivio Storico Civico 1463). On the same occasion another manuscript was bought too: a copy of Cristoforo Soldo’s vernacular chronicle, indentifiable as the manuscript now Brescia, Biblioteca Queriniana, K VI 23, copied by the same Tommaso Mercanda.

Battista Farfengo e Bonifacio da Manerba: un contributo archivistico alla storia della tipografia bresciana nel Quattrocento digital Battista Farfengo e Bonifacio da Manerba: un contributo archivistico alla storia della tipografia bresciana nel Quattrocento
Anno: 2006
L’attività di Battista Farfengo, tipografo a Brescia dal 1489 al 1500, ha lasciato un’impronta, oltre che negli incunaboli pervenutici, anche in alcuni contratti d’affitto sottoscritti con il comune per una bottega tra il 1490 e il ’98. Il primo documento, finora sconosciuto, vede la partecipazione come garante della fideiussione di Silvestro Covi, già legato allo stampatore dalmata Bonino Bonini, e del testimone Bonifacio da Manerba, noto ai bibliografi perché finanziatore di un’edizione bresciana del 1482, sulla cui biografia è possibile offrire qualche nuova precisazione desunta da inedite fonti archivistiche.
